New Jersey Council For The Humanities (EIN: 22-2520859) has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2024 IRS Form 990 filing, New Jersey Council For The Humanities,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 1 out of 9 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$158,764. The highest compensated employee at New Jersey Council For The Humanities is Carin Berkowitz, Ph.D. with fiscal year 2024 compensation of $158,764.
